您好、欢迎来到现金彩票网!
当前位置:2019欢乐棋牌 > 字面常量 >

c++题目:字面常量42是何数据类型

发布时间:2019-07-16 08:34 来源:未知 编辑:admin

  可选中1个或多个下面的关键词,搜索相关资料。也可直接点“搜索资料”搜索整个问题。

  在C编译器眼中,所有小数常量都被识别为double型,原因是无论小数常量有效数字是多少位,它们都是要参与运算的,如果你仔细回忆“数据类型”那一章的知识,在“类型转换”部分所有小数均是以double型参与运算的,并且结果同样是double型。

  b=a/1.5; //事实上在进行除法运算前,a被转换为double型,再与1.5这个double型数据相除,结果是double型,因为要赋值给float型的b,所以赋值时经历了一次类型转换。

  printf(%f,b);//输出的b是float型的。

  实型就是比较精确的数,也可以说是浮点型,可以带小数点的那种,例如123.342445,3.1415926等,整型就是没有小数的部分的数,例如23。

  你所说的float 和double 都归属于实型 ,只是精度上的区别,double精度更高,而float次之。

  4.2可以是float 也可以是double,就看书上是怎么样定义的了

http://halsoankan.com/zimianchangliang/302.html
锟斤拷锟斤拷锟斤拷QQ微锟斤拷锟斤拷锟斤拷锟斤拷锟斤拷锟斤拷微锟斤拷
关于我们|联系我们|版权声明|网站地图|
Copyright © 2002-2019 现金彩票 版权所有